Abstract :
Parametric methods for direction-of-arrival (DoA) estimation have become very popular due to their low computational complexity and good accuracy. Among parametric DoA algorithms, ESPRIT is one of the most widely used, since it presents low computational complexity in comparison to other parametric methods. Covariance-based DoA (CB-DoA) estimation algorithm provides an even lower complexity alternative to ESPRIT, while imposing the same constraints on the geometry of the receiving array. This letter presents a new algorithm, based on the CB-DoA approach, comprising only real operations. The constraints on the algorithm are the same imposed to the unitary ESPRIT algorithm, allowing a reduction of about 67% on the required computational effort, for equivalent error measure.
